The Ministry of Forestry (Kemenhut) has named a suspect with the initials B in the case of buying and selling illegal ironwood (Eusideroxylon zwageri) in East Kutai Regency, East Kalimantan.
"The disclosure of this case is the result of a collaboration between the Balai Gakkum Kehutanan Wilayah Kalimantan, Kutai National Park Center, and BPHL Region XI Samarinda," said Head of the Kalimantan Regional Law Enforcement Center Leonardo Gultom in Jakarta, Antara, Wednesday, August 13.
B was secured by the Kutai National Park Forestry Police on Thursday, August 7, after being suspected of being the owner of a processed wood buying and selling business without official documents.
The evidence that was secured included one pick-up car, two STNK sheets, 120 ironwood logs measuring 6x15 meters long, two cell phones, wood size notebooks, and proof of the transfer of wood sales worth a total of IDR 147.55 million.
The disclosure of this case began with a regional security patrol carried out by the Kutai National Park Office at SPTN Region I Sangatta. The team received public information about the alleged transport of processed wood and found a pick-up car on Jalan Poros Bontang-Agita.
When questioned, B could not show the valid documents of the origin of the wood. The suspect faces a maximum prison sentence of five years and a fine of up to IDR 2.5 billion.
Kayu Ulin, known as 'iron wood,' is one of the strongest and most durable types of wood in the world. The iron tree only grows in the forests of Kalimantan and takes hundreds of years to reach large sizes. Illegal felling is feared to threaten the sustainability of this tree.
